Helping those in need -- Reservists continue to deliver aid to Haiti

Reservists from the 315th Airlift Wing at Joint Base Charleston delivered nearly 100,000 pounds of humanitarian aid to Haiti this weekend. The missions involved two C-17 Globemaster III aircraft delivering donated supplies and a well-drilling truck to the people of Haiti.

U.S. Naval Officer Leads Drug Seizure while Aboard Dutch Warship

CARIBBEAN SEA (NNS) -- U.S. Navy Lt. Ben Hondrum, a Personnel Exchange Program (PEP) officer assigned to Dutch naval warship HNLMS Zeeland, led two boarding teams during a drug interdiction Oct. 29.
